Overview
.rugby is a proposed generic top-level domain (gTLD) intended for the global rugby community. The string was pursued to provide a dedicated namespace for rugby stakeholders, promote the sport and its values, and protect rugby-related trademarks and content.
History
- Proposed as part of ICANN's New gTLD Program as a sport-related gTLD for rugby.
- The International Rugby Board (IRB) backed an application submitted by IRB Strategic Developments Limited (in partnership with Top Level Domain Holdings Ltd. and ROAR Domains). Minds + Machines was selected to provide back-end registry services for the IRB-backed application.
- Other applicants included Famous Four Media (dot Rugby Limited) and Donuts (Atomic Cross, LLC). The IRB filed Community Objections against these competing applications.
- The competing applications by Donuts and Famous Four Media received GAC Early Warnings (issued by the United Kingdom).
- An ICC panel decision on the merged Community Objection cases ruled in favor of the IRB, removing Donuts and Famous Four Media from the contention set.
- The IRB and other applicants filed Public Interest Commitments (PICs) as part of their applications.
Usage and Audience
- Target audience: global rugby stakeholders, including national unions, clubs, players, fans, events organizers, and other rugby-related organizations.
- Intended uses: promoting the sport of rugby, representing rugby institutions and events online, and protecting the integrity and trademarks of the rugby community.
Registration Rules
- The IRB positioned its application to ensure the TLD would be restricted and used in the best interests of the rugby community, including protection of trademarks.
- The IRB-backed applicant filed a Public Interest Commitment (PIC) as part of its application. Competing applicants also filed PICs.
- The application was not submitted as a Community Priority Application under ICANN rules, but the IRB and the UK GAC characterized it as effectively serving a community.

Notable Cases or Examples
- GAC Early Warnings: The United Kingdom issued Early Warnings against the Famous Four Media and Donuts applications, recommending that the IRB-backed application be given priority.
- Community Objection: The IRB filed Community Objections against the competing applicants; an ICC panel (panelist Mark Kantor) decided in favor of the IRB, removing Donuts and Famous Four Media from contention.
- Public correspondence: Donuts publicly responded to the UK GAC Early Warning and engaged in public correspondence regarding stewardship and objections. ROAR Domains and partners were reported to have actively pursued objections to competing bids.
